Leisure Life manufactures a variety of sporting equipment. The firm's predetermined overhead application rate was 150 per cent of direct labour cost. Job 101 included direct materials of $15 000 and direct labour of $6000.
The manufacturing overhead applied to Job 101 during the year was
A) $4000.
B) $6000.
C) $8000.
D) $9000.
Predetermined Overhead
An estimated overhead cost rate used to allocate overhead costs to products or services based on a planned activity level.
Direct Labour Cost
This refers to the total earnings (wages, salaries, benefits) paid to employees directly involved in the production of goods or services.
